Marlene, A year or so ago, I installed a PNY Quickchip upgrade in an IBM 75 Mhz PC with great results. I just plugged it into the cpu socket and instantly had 233 Mhz speed. I had read before that PNY was made by IDT, but don't know if either is still available. However, Evertech is selling their Evergreen Spectra 400 chip that they say upgrades a 75 Mhz system to a 400 Mhz AMD K6-2, for $99.99.
